U+1098A "𐦊" Meroitic Hieroglyphic Letter Na is a glyph from the Meroitic Hieroglyphic block, which represents a sound in the Meroitic language, an ancient language spoken in the Kingdom of Kush, located in present-day Sudan. This specific character, pronounced as "na," is part of a hieroglyphic writing system that was used primarily for royal inscriptions and religious texts between the 3rd century BCE and the 4th century CE. Its design typically depicts a stylized symbol, often resembling an angled or curved shape, reflecting the script's visual connection to earlier Egyptian hieroglyphs while remaining distinct in its phonetic use. As a key letter in the Meroitic alphabet, "N0x" (or 𐦊) helps scholars decode the language and understand the cultural and historical legacy of the Meroitic civilization.
